Livestock & Animal Husbandry
Managing animals is as much about data and health as it is about daily care. High-level experience includes:
Feed & Nutrition Management: Formulating rations to optimize milk fat and SNF (Solid Not Fat) in dairy cattle or buffalo.
Poultry Scaling: Designing housing for large batches (e.g., 4,000+ chicks), including climate control and vaccination schedules.
Health Monitoring: Recognizing early signs of illness and maintaining strict hygiene protocols to prevent herd/flock infections.
2. Specialized Crop Production
Experience with high-value or niche crops requires specific technical knowledge:
Tuber Crops (e.g., Yam/Suran): Managing soil preparation, specifically pit methods for 5-biswa or larger plots, and calculating cost-to-benefit ratios.
